Title Geothermal Heat Pump as a Cooling System to Reduce the Temperature of the Transformer’s Oil
Authors Mohsen TAGHADDOSI, Sohail PORKHIAL
Year 2020
Conference World Geothermal Congress
Keywords Geothermal Heat Pump, Transformer, Cooling, Energy Saving
Abstract The geothermal heat pump is one of the air conditioning systems that can be used to provide indoor cooling and heating inside the building. Of course, this system can also be used in some industrial applications. Power Transformers are used in power transmission network in Iran. In the warm months of the year due to high power consumption, the temperature inside the transformer coil increases, and the high temperature of the oil will reduce the life span of the transformer and reduce it's efficiency and also increase the high power losses. To reduce the temperature inside the transformer, special oil is used to transfer the heat from the inside of transformer into the radiators and the surrounding environment. If geothermal heat pumps have been used as a cooling system for reducing the temperature of the oil in transformer, the electricity power loss and the production cost of transformer will reduced and the efficiency and the life span will increased. In this paper we have attempted to present computational achievements and theoretical research in this regard.
